Project Description
Colombia is emerging from fifty years of armed conflict between the government and guerrilla movements. This project supports the Government of Colombia’s peace implementation efforts via technical assistance and rapid-response initiatives in communities directly affected by armed conflict. Areas of support include demining transitional justice governance prevention and management of local conflicts and reintegration and socio-economic development of former combatants. Assistance is delivered via United Nations agencies in Colombia Colombian and International non-governmental organizations and the Government of Colombia.
Expected Results
The expected outcomes for this project include: (1) improved delivery of public services in areas affected by armed conflict; and (2) increased citizen confidence in post-conflict development initiatives.
